How can I make Halloween baking fun?

Here are some simple, spooky ways to make Halloween baking extra fun:

  • Use themed shapes – cookie cutters shaped like bats, pumpkins, ghosts, or cats instantly make treats festive.
  • Play with colors – add orange, green, and purple food coloring to icing, cake batter, or cookie dough. Swirls and drips make them look spooky!
  • Get creative with decorations – candy eyeballs, pretzel “bones,” licorice “spiders,” or crushed Oreos for “dirt” are easy ways to make treats playful.
  • Turn classics spooky – turn Rice Krispie treats into mummies with white chocolate drizzle, or cupcakes into monsters with frosting “hair” and candy eyes.
  • Make it interactive – let kids decorate their own cookies or cupcakes with bowls of sprinkles, frosting, and candy.
  • Tell a story – theme your bakes around a haunted house, monster party, or witch’s cauldron so the treats feel connected.
  • Add a surprise – bake candy inside cupcakes or hide gummy worms in dirt pudding cups for fun discoveries.
